Sclerenchyma CellsSclerenchyma cells function as plant support. Hardened with lignin, a tough subtance that strengthens the cell wall, these cells are thicker and less flexible than the collenchyma cells. The cells usually do not live after they are fully grown, but the non-living cell structure will remain as a source of strength. These cells are found in stems, leaf veins and in the hard outer covering of seeds and nuts.
